Title: Vendor Grelloway display fonts into the installer bundle. Currently the Pinefold client fetches fonts at first launch, which fails on air-gapped deployments. We should vendor the licensed subset, update the attribution file, and strip the download fallback. Blocking the 4.2 cut. The last bundle built without vendored fonts is noted below.

session token of kahog-bahif = htk9_f63daec35

The Parcelwise parcel-tracking webhook started returning 401s at 03:12 and deliveries to the Shipscope dashboard stalled. Root cause: the webhook's service credential expired last night; the rotation job skipped it because the entry was mislabeled in the vault manifest. Fix in this PR: corrected the manifest label and re-enrolled the webhook in automatic rotation. Reviewer, please confirm the retry backoff stays at 30s. A fresh key has been issued and is pasted below for the staging verification run.

API key for bahop-fahip: qvz15-F5I6wDl4nuLMFff

All uploads to Lanternbox pass through the Scrubjay pipeline, which strips EXIF (GPS, device serials, timestamps) before storage. Never bypass Scrubjay, even for internal test assets. If scrubbing fails, the upload is rejected, not passed through. Supported formats, edge cases, and the verification checklist are documented on the internal page below.

wiki page, baguf-kahap: https://confluence.tolvaqsys.internal/browse/display/projects/8d5f528f

## Releases

Quick note for the sync: GarageGlance v2.4 ships the occupancy feed for the Marlowe Street deck, now polling sensors every 30 seconds instead of two minutes. Counts should stop drifting during rush hour. Tag releases off `main`, run the feed smoke test, and ping Tova if the diff looks weird. All release artifacts must be verified against the key below.

signing key of tahog-tajog = bky6_QV8tna